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.
We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.
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.
The Location of the Mt. Carmel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Mt. Carmel Cemetery:
36.3908, -97.3360
The Mt. Carmel Cemetery is located 7 miles [11.3 km]<2> to the north of Perry.
The cemetery is located in Noble County<3>.
The county seat for Noble County is located in Perry. Perry lies just to the south southeast of the Mt. Carmel Cemetery .
